When two hikers stumbled upon a body in the Italian Alps in 1991, they found a 5,300-year-old crime scene. Ötzi the Iceman was not peacefully resting; he was shot in the back with an arrow. But who wanted him dead, and why was a Neolithic man so far above the treeline?
This episode forensically reconstructs Ötzi's last, desperate days. We'll examine the contents of his stomach, the strange tattoos on his skin, and the precious copper axe he carried, piecing together a story of flight, conflict, and a murder that echoes across five millennia.
